Arm Cylinder for XCMG Large Excavator XE470CK
Arm cylinder is a specially designed hydraulic cylinder that is primarily used to provide linear motion and power to the arm of various types of machinery, such as excavators, cranes, and robotic arms. The arm cylinder plays a crucial role in hydraulic systems, allowing the attached tools or accessories to move and be controlled effectively. These cylinders not only provide smooth motion but also can withstand heavy loads, ensuring efficient operation and reliability of the machinery under various working conditions.

밀봉 및 윤활:
Various types of sealing components, such as piston seals and rod seals, should be used to prevent hydraulic oil leakage, which can lead to reduced performance of the machinery. The sealing components should be made of wear-resistant materials, such as polyurethane and nitrile rubber, to ensure long-lasting performance. The cylinder body and threaded end surfaces should be finely processed to improve wear resistance. The cylinder should be filled with appropriate hydraulic oil for lubrication and cooling, and the oil should be regularly checked and replaced as needed.

오류 진단 및 일반적인 문제:
Common problems with arm cylinders include hydraulic oil leakage, insufficient power, and abnormal noise. These problems can be diagnosed by checking the hydraulic system and the cylinder itself, and by performing tests and inspections. The solutions to these problems may include repairing or replacing parts, adjusting the hydraulic system, or changing the operating conditions.
